Hybrid Mode recognizes that the ETO shop needs flexibility to employ the most efficient production modality available. Being locked into only a traditional MRP shop floor mode may limit opportunities to cut costs, reduce inventory, or streamline a production process. With Microsoft Dynamics AX 2012, the shop can optimize processes based on specific requirements, including finite capacity scheduling, lean manufacturing, and more traditional shop floor methods.
